Abstract

The utility model discloses a collection auto-induction goes out liquid soap and ultraviolet ray disinfection's disinfection machine that disinfects contains: the main shell comprises a concave structure on one side, and an infrared sensing area and a hand sanitizer outlet area on the upper surface; the telescopic supporting device is connected with the main shell; the base is connected with the supporting device; the main shell internally comprises: the ultraviolet disinfection device is provided with a transparent area at the corresponding part of the main shell around the ultraviolet disinfection device; the infrared sensing device is positioned above the infrared sensing area; the main controller is used for receiving the sensing signal of the infrared sensing device; and the main controller outputs a control signal to control the liquid soap supply device to flow out the liquid soap from a liquid soap outlet area. The advantages are that: micro devices such as an ultraviolet disinfection device and a liquid soap supply device are integrated in the main shell, and the functions of automatic liquid soap discharging and ultraviolet disinfection are integrated together, so that public health is protected more comprehensively, and a manager can manage and maintain public places more efficiently and conveniently.

Detailed Description
The present invention will be further described by the following detailed description of a preferred embodiment thereof, taken in conjunction with the accompanying drawings.
As shown in fig. 1, for the sterilization and disinfection machine of the present invention integrating automatic induction of hand washing solution and ultraviolet disinfection, it contains: a main housing 1, a telescopic support means 2 and a base 7. One side of the main housing 1 comprises a recessed structure, the upper surface of which comprises an infrared sensing area and a hand sanitizer outlet area. The telescopic supporting device 2 is connected with the main casing body 1 to support the main casing body 1, and the base 7 is connected with the bottom of the supporting device to stabilize the supporting device, so that the stability of the whole sterilization and disinfection machine is ensured. Furthermore, the base 7 can be provided with decorative lines, so that the appearance of the base is not dull.
As shown in fig. 1 and fig. 2 in combination, the main housing 1 includes: ultraviolet disinfection device, infrared induction system, main control unit, liquid soap feeding device and power module.
Specifically, an ultraviolet control device controls the start and stop of the ultraviolet disinfection device, and the corresponding part of the main shell 1 around the ultraviolet disinfection device is a transparent area, so that the ultraviolet disinfection device can work conveniently. The infrared induction device can be an infrared sensor and is located in the sunken structure, the upper portion of the infrared induction area is located, the main controller is fixed inside the main shell body 1 through a positioning plate 14, the main controller receives induction signals of the infrared induction device and is connected with the ultraviolet disinfection device, and the main controller outputs control signals according to the induction signals of the infrared induction device to control the hand sanitizer supply device to flow out of a hand sanitizer outlet area. The power module provides applicable voltage for each part in the sterilization and disinfection machine.
When a hand stretches into the infrared induction area, the infrared induction device sends an induction signal to the main controller, and the main controller sends a control signal to enable the hand sanitizer supply device to flow out the hand sanitizer for use. Optionally, the ultraviolet control device is a timer arranged inside the main casing body 1 or an infrared remote controller arranged outside, so that the start and stop of the ultraviolet disinfection device are controlled, when the internal timer is used for finishing the timed disinfection function, the main controller controls automatic work, the workload of disinfection of the environment in a public place can be reduced, a worker does not need to frequently arrive on the spot to start or close, and the management cost is saved.
Optionally, the infrared sensing device, the main controller and the liquid soap supplying device are all existing micro devices (components such as a micro sensor or a microcontroller), for example, the main controller may be an stm32 single chip microcomputer (stm 32f103c8t6 MCU is used as a controller), but the type of the main controller is not limited thereto, and the main controller may be any existing micro device capable of achieving the function. The whole device is composed of all micro devices, has small volume and low cost, does not occupy too much space, expands the application occasions of the machine, is not only suitable for large and small public places, but also suitable for small offices and families. The machine has the functions of personal hygiene protection and environmental disinfection, fills up the blank of disinfection and hygiene protection for individual users in the market by using a small occupied area, and saves the space and is more suitable for the use environments such as office buildings, markets, home indoor life and the like.
As shown in fig. 1 and fig. 3a to 5, the main housing 1 includes: an upper front shell 5, an upper rear shell 6 and a bottom shell 4. Specifically, the upper front shell 5 comprises the recessed structure, and the upper surface of the recessed structure comprises an infrared sensing area and a hand sanitizer outlet area. The upper rear shell 6 and the upper front shell 5 are folded and connected to form an upper structure of the main shell 1, and the two are locked by screws. The bottom shell 4 is connected to the upper structural bottom of the main housing 1. Furthermore, a plurality of reinforcing ribs and screw assemblies are arranged in the upper front shell 5, the upper rear shell 6 and the bottom shell 4 to complement the strength, so that the deformation resistance is improved, and the stability is enhanced; the main housing 1 may be a conspicuous color. In this embodiment, the main housing 1 has an oval structure with a concave structure, and the overall shape of the main housing is similar to that of a capsule, and reinforcing ribs are used at multiple positions inside the capsule to compensate for structural instability of the main housing. The simple and easy segmentation of the whole product is carried out to add screw hole sites and the like, but the small design that can improve the original structural strength and reduce the difficulty of assembly and disassembly is simple, so that the stress is distributed uniformly on the whole.
As shown in fig. 2, the hand sanitizer supply apparatus of the liquid path portion includes: a liquid storage tank 3 for storing the hand sanitizer and a liquid pump motor 15. One end of the liquid pump motor 15 is communicated with the liquid storage tank through a first hose 17, the other end of the liquid pump motor 15 is communicated with a hand sanitizer buffering piece 18 (see fig. 6) through a second hose 21, the hand sanitizer buffering piece 18 comprises a hand sanitizer outlet, and the hand sanitizer outlet is communicated with a hand sanitizer outlet area of the main housing 1 so as to facilitate hand sanitizer flowing out.
The liquid storage pot contains a fluid reservoir shell 19, the fluid reservoir shell inserts inside the drain pan 4, a round of groove structure is reserved to fluid reservoir shell surface circumference, ultraviolet degassing unit is the banding ultraviolet lamp, the embedding of banding ultraviolet lamp in the groove structure, main casing body 1 with the corresponding position department in banding ultraviolet lamp week side is the transparent region of round. In addition, a plurality of reinforcing ribs are arranged in the liquid tank shell so as to enhance the stability of the liquid tank shell.
Further, as shown in fig. 7, the sterilizing machine further includes: liquid level monitoring module, display module and bee calling organ.
The liquid level monitoring module (can be a liquid level sensor) is arranged in the liquid storage tank to detect the liquid level of the hand sanitizer in the liquid storage tank, and the liquid level monitoring module is in communication connection with the main controller so as to transmit monitored liquid level information to the main controller. The display module set up in on the surface of main casing body 1, it can be the OLED display screen, the display module with main control unit connects, in order to show the monitoring information of liquid level monitoring module and ultraviolet degassing unit's operating condition. Of course, the display module can also be used for displaying monitoring parameters of other sensors or micro devices so that a user can quickly know the surrounding state. The buzzer set up in main casing body 1 is inside, buzzer with main control unit connects, main control unit basis the opening of liquid level information control buzzer of liquid level monitoring module monitoring stops, and when liquid level monitoring module monitoring liquid soap liquid level was less than the setting value, main control unit control buzzer sent out the police dispatch newspaper, the suggestion replenishment liquid soap. The disinfection and sterilization machine has a liquid level detection function, can prompt a manager to supplement the hand sanitizer in a prompting mode of sound and light and the like when the residual hand sanitizer is insufficient, and improves the efficiency of the manager in a public place on equipment management.
Further, this disinfection machine disinfects still contains the fluid infusion subassembly, the fluid infusion subassembly contains third hose 20 and quick twist structure 22 (please see fig. 2 and 8), third hose one end with the liquid storage pot is connected, quick twist structure will the other end of third hose is fixed a through-hole department of main casing body 1 makes the liquid storage pot communicates with the external world, quick twist structure contains quick twist connector 22-1 and quick twist fixed retaining member 22-2, has anti-skidding line on the quick twist fixed retaining member 22-2 and can effectively prevent that the hand from twisting and skidding, is convenient for the maintenance operation in the product later stage under guaranteeing the preceding of leakproofness, also is convenient for supplyes the hand sanitizer simultaneously.
As shown in fig. 2, the main housing 1 further includes: a motor fixing plate 13 and a motor bracket 16. The motor fixing plate 13 is fixedly connected with the inside of the main shell 1, the motor support 16 is connected with the motor fixing plate 13, and the liquid pump motor 15 is fixed on the motor fixing plate 13 through the motor support 16.
In this embodiment, the liquid storage tank in the liquid path is made of ABS, and the hand sanitizer buffering member 18, the motor fixing plate 13 and the quick-screwing member are made of the same metal, so as to avoid the accelerated corrosion caused by the reaction of the primary battery due to different metal reactivities used in the liquid path when the liquid path is filled with liquid in the use process. The liquid path structure part has compact structure, shorter length, smaller occupied space and slight bending degree.
As shown in fig. 9, the retractable supporting device 2 includes: a lower telescopic rod 12, a lower locking component 11, an upper telescopic rod 9 and an upper locking component 10.
The bottom of the lower telescopic rod 12 is connected with the base 7 through screw locking, the inside of the lower locking part 11 is of a hollow step structure, the diameter of the top opening of the lower locking part 11 is smaller than that of the lower telescopic rod 12, the diameter of the bottom opening of the lower locking part 11 is the same as that of the lower telescopic rod 12, and the lower telescopic rod 12 is inserted into the lower locking part 11 (in another embodiment, the lower telescopic rod 12 can be connected with the inside of the lower locking part 11 through screw threads). The top of the upper telescopic rod 9 is connected with the bottom shell 4 of the main shell 1 through screws, and the diameter of the upper telescopic rod 9 is smaller than that of the lower telescopic rod 12. The upper locking part 10 is sleeved on the upper telescopic rod 9, the upper telescopic rod 9 is inserted into the combination of the lower locking part 11 and the lower telescopic rod 12, and after the height of the upper telescopic rod 9 is adjusted, the upper locking part 10 and the lower locking part 11 are matched to lock the upper telescopic rod 9 and the lower telescopic rod 12. When the height needs to be adjusted separately, the upper locking part 10 and the lower locking part 11 are unscrewed, the height position of the upper telescopic rod 9 is adjusted, and then the upper locking part 10 and the lower locking part 11 are screwed together to complete the height adjustment.
Further, as shown in fig. 10, the sterilization and disinfection machine further comprises a non-slip mat 8, wherein the non-slip mat 8 is disposed at the bottom of the base 7. An acceleration sensor is arranged in the cavity of the upper rear shell 6 of the main shell 1 and is in communication connection with the main controller to detect the accidental state of the sterilization machine, such as toppling or breaking, so that supervision and management are facilitated. If the sterilization and disinfection machine topples over or has large displacement speed change, the acceleration sensor can sense the speed change, and then the information is transmitted to the main controller, so that the next action is carried out (for example, the main controller controls the buzzer to give an alarm).
In addition, as shown in fig. 7 and 11, the sterilization and disinfection machine further includes a temperature and humidity sensor and a light intensity sensor disposed on the main housing 1, both of which are in communication with the main controller so as to monitor the ambient environment. Furthermore, the display module displays the monitoring data of the temperature and humidity sensor and the illuminance sensor, so that a user can conveniently acquire environmental state information.
In this embodiment, the control module adopts an existing stm32 single chip microcomputer (stm 32f103c8t6 MCU is used as a controller), and a built-in sample-and-hold circuit (please refer to the peripheral circuit of the core board in fig. 12) of the control module is very suitable for continuous sampling operation of the sensor. Displaying the current remaining amount of the hand sanitizer based on the liquid level detection; the machine is controlled to automatically discharge the hand sanitizer by non-contact detection modes such as infrared induction, pyroelectricity and the like; the sterilization and disinfection machine can inform people of the current machine state in an acousto-optic prompt mode.
When the staff is close to the disinfection machine that disinfects, the sunk structure department of shell 5 before the both hands stretch into upper portion, main control unit detects through the infrared sensor of installing at the sunk structure department upper surface of shell 5 before the upper portion that it has sensed the organism to have in setting for the distance, infrared sensor transmits its sensing signal for main control unit, draw the liquid soap of storage from the liquid storage pot by main control unit control liquid pump motor 15 motion again, send liquid soap to liquid soap bolster 18 through second hose 21, whole process lasts n seconds (n value can be for setting up in advance), the detection of next time is restarted to back stop liquid pump motor 15 operation waiting n seconds. The machine is controlled to turn on or turn off the ultraviolet disinfection lamp by an internal timer or by an infrared remote controller and the like, so that the user can conveniently and efficiently manage and maintain the instrument. When the liquid level of the hand sanitizer in the hand sanitizer is lower than a set value, a sound and light prompt is given to a manager to supplement the hand sanitizer through the quick-screwing interface. Other sensors also can trigger corresponding modules to work when the numerical values of the collected ambient temperature, humidity and illumination environment exceed the set values. During use of the machine, an OLED display mounted to the upper rear housing 6 may be used to display the remaining volume of internal cleaning solution.
